The Bagatti Valsecchi Museum presents Variazione 00. Prototypes, the first of the variations of Archivio Mantero, a project that traces the 122-year history of the Como textile company Mantero in a contemporary key.
The concept of variation in textile language represents the ability to capture the essence of a historical design and update it, keeping it recognisable but bringing it into the present. This combination of tradition and innovation defines a visual language that knows how to pay homage to the past while projecting into the future.
The protagonist of this first variation is Giorgio Di Salvo, designer and founder of United Standard, who with his vision has reinterpreted one of the Archive's necklaces: the Avantgard textile studio. Founded in 1975 by Fabrizio Navarra, Avantgard is a treasure trove of 270,000 digital files, 32,000 printed fabric swatches and 3,000 handmade designs. Di Salvo, through a careful selection of archive materials, divided into the categories Allover, Collages and Small Drawings, has created three original graphic works: Monochrome Metal Pattern, Disassembled Vehicles Combination, and Superhero Vector Mask.
The project materialises through the graphic design, printing and creation of three kites, works of ingenuity deeply connected to the artisanal and historical essence of silk.
The kites will be on display at the Bagatti Valsecchi Museum from 8 to 10 November, accompanying the permanent collection and offering visitors a unique encounter between tradition and the avant-garde.
Located in the heart of Milan's fashion district, the Casa Museo Bagatti Valsecchi shares with the historic Como residence of the Mantero family an intrinsic bond with the culture of beauty and the respect for craftsmanship that defines Italy's artistic heritage.
